Course Content

• Introduction to CRISPR-Cas Systems and Mechanisms
• CRISPR Gene Editing: Applications in Gene Therapy
• Designing CRISPR-Cas Guides for Therapeutic Applications
• Delivery Systems for CRISPR-based Therapies (Viral and Non-Viral)
• Off-Target Effects and Safety Considerations in CRISPR Gene Therapy
• CRISPR Therapeutics for Genetic Diseases (e.g., Hemoglobinopathies)
• Ethical, Legal, and Societal Implications of CRISPR Gene Editing
• Clinical Trials and Regulatory Aspects of CRISPR-based Therapies
• Advanced CRISPR Technologies: Base Editing and Prime Editing

CRISPR Gene Therapy Job Market in the UK: Career Outlook

Role Description
CRISPR Scientist / Research Scientist (Gene Editing) Conducting cutting-edge research in CRISPR-Cas9 gene editing techniques; developing novel therapies. High demand.
Bioinformatician (Genomics & CRISPR) Analyzing large genomic datasets, designing CRISPR-based experiments, and interpreting results. Strong bioinformatics skills essential.
Regulatory Affairs Specialist (Gene Therapy) Navigating complex regulatory pathways for gene therapies; ensuring compliance. Deep understanding of CRISPR technology and regulations.
Clinical Research Associate (CRISPR Trials) Overseeing clinical trials for CRISPR-based therapies; managing data and patient safety. Experience in clinical trials management.
